Live and Learn

RECs focus on student development When a student applies to attend ASMSA, much of the early discussion centers on whether a student will be able to adjust to the rigorous curriculum offered by the school. Just as important, though, is how a student will adapt to living in a residential setting away from their families. Will they flourish and make new friends? Will they want to stay in their room, hidden from their classmates? How will they handle the natural stress associated with leaving home while growing to be more independent? ASMSA has in recent years expanded programs and services that address these questions. One action the school took was to add a licensed counselor to its staff to ensure students had a professional to reach out to for help or social-emotional guidance as needed. The counselor leads groups that provide students an 8

opportunity to share their feelings and concerns in a constructive setting in addition to individual meetings as necessary. This fall, a licensed social worker will be added to that office. An assistant dean of residence life who lives on campus was added to the residential staff in 2019, providing a full-time position who serves as an experienced administrative presence during the evening hours when students are out of class and to help lead the residential staff, including Residential Mentors (RM). RMs live on the floors with students and lead various educational sessions, conduct room checks, and serve as first contact for students.
